  8. ESN meaning?

    Most table tennis brands outsource their rubber production to a company called ESN. I think it's in Germany? Basically rubbers from brands like Tibhar,Donic,Xiom, and many other popular brand comes out of the same factory and therefore they feel quite similar.
  9. New Butterfly rubber "Dignics 05" 2019

    As a followup to Coolpug's post, Butterfly Thailand has confirmed the price of Dignics 05 to be 2500 baht(~79 usd). Please note that this is higher than the price for Tenergy 05, which is 2300 baht(~72 usd)
